Customer Rating:      Summary: For the price, you can't beat it Comment: I was a little disappointed when my 3yr old daughter opened this (present) one stick is a lefty and one is a righty. I did not see that anywhere in the descriptions (read descriptions from several stores). The handles on the sticks are flat, like a ruler. The other thing is, the box calls this a "knee hockey set", didn't see that in the desc either. It is a good size for a 3-4 year old. The ball supplied is light weight, virtually it can't harm anything, so you can rest assured no matter how shoots it, it won't break anything (or hurt anyone!) however the ball seems to stick to the stick blade, makes it a little difficult for the child to get used to moving the ball with their stick.
